Wait 1-day before deciding on small purchases,

1-week for medium purchases, and

1-month for large purchases.

This will save you a lot of money on impulse purchases.

And if you still want it, then buy it.

If not, skip it.

You'll realize you never really needed it.

The Stock Market crashed:

-90% in 1929
-50% in 1973
-35% in 1987
-55% in 2008
-35% in 2020

And recovered to new all-time highs every time.

Since 1926, the stock market has returned 10.5% per year, on average.

Market drops are an opportunity for long-term investors, not a risk.

US States with NO State Income Tax:

• Texas
• Alaska
• Florida
• Nevada
• Wyoming
• Tennessee
• Washington
• South Dakota
• New Hampshire
